Signs Your Heating System Needs a Tune-Up

Inconsistent Heating or Cold Spots

Certain rooms in your home might feel significantly colder than others, or the overall temperature fluctuates without ever reaching your thermostat setting. This often points to restricted airflow, a severely clogged filter, or an imbalanced system struggling to push conditioned air through larger floor plans. Ignoring this uneven heating forces your equipment to work harder than necessary, wasting energy and accelerating wear on critical mechanical components.

Higher Energy Bills

Your monthly utility statements might show a noticeable increase even if your daily heating usage hasn't drastically changed. An inefficient heating system has to run longer to achieve the desired temperature, often because of dirty internal components or moving parts that have lost their factory calibration. Beyond the immediate financial drain, this inefficiency places greater electrical strain on the entire unit and increases the likelihood of a major motor failure.

Unusual Noises or Odors

You might hear grinding, squealing, or rattling sounds coming from your furnace, or detect a persistent burning or dusty smell when the blower engages. Strange mechanical noises usually signal loose belts, failing blower motors, or bearing issues that require immediate professional adjustment. Persistent odors can indicate excessive dust burning off the heat exchanger, hidden mold growth, or even potential combustion issues that pose a serious safety risk.

Excessive Dust and Poor Indoor Air Quality

You may find a sudden increase in dust accumulating on surfaces throughout your house, or family members might experience more allergy-like symptoms when the system runs. In a semi-rural environment like Bonsall, heating systems easily draw in agricultural dust, pollen, and airborne particulates that quickly overwhelm standard filters. Neglecting this symptom means your heater is actively circulating an unhealthy mix of contaminants throughout your living space instead of filtering them out.

Frequent Cycling On and Off

Your heating equipment might turn on and off much more frequently than it used to, running for very short bursts without adequately warming the room. This process, known as short cycling, can be caused by a faulty thermostat, a clogged filter severely restricting airflow, or overheating issues within the heat exchanger. Left unresolved, short cycling wastes tremendous amounts of energy and puts excessive stress on your heater's internal parts until the system eventually shuts down completely.

What's Making Your Heater Perform Poorly?

Neglected Air Filters

Over time, standard air filters become entirely clogged with household dust, pet dander, and other airborne particles, choking the critical airflow to your heating system. The drier, often dusty conditions in our local area mean these filters accumulate debris much faster than they would in standard suburban environments. Resolving this requires a thorough professional inspection of your ducting pressure and the installation of clean, properly sized filters to immediately restore proper airflow.

Worn or Unlubricated Moving Parts

Motors, bearings, and other mechanical components within your heating system require consistent lubrication to operate smoothly and prevent damaging metal-on-metal friction. Many established properties have older heating systems that have accumulated thousands of operational hours, leading to natural, compounding wear and tear. Our technicians inspect and lubricate all moving parts while identifying any components nearing failure before they snap or seize under pressure.

Dirty Coils and Heat Exchanger

Fine dust and grime routinely accumulate on the heat exchanger in gas furnaces or the evaporator coils in heat pumps, creating a thick insulating layer that hinders heat transfer. Local particulate matter easily bypasses standard filters to settle directly on these critical internal components, forcing the system to burn more fuel to generate the same amount of heat. We perform a deep, meticulous cleaning of these specific areas to restore optimal heat transfer and bring your system back to its baseline efficiency.

Pilot Light or Ignition System Issues

For gas-powered furnaces, issues with an aging pilot light or a struggling electronic ignition system can prevent the main burner from lighting altogether. Older furnace models are particularly prone to these ignition misfires, which can leave you entirely without heat when the ambient temperature suddenly drops. We carefully inspect, clean, and adjust the entire ignition assembly to ensure reliable, safe startup every single time your thermostat calls for heat.

Comprehensive Visual Inspection

Our process begins with a complete visual inspection of your entire heating system, including the primary heating unit, the visible ductwork, and your wall thermostat. We look for any obvious signs of physical wear, rust, or damage that could compromise the integrity of the system. This initial diagnostic sweep allows us to understand the overall health of your equipment before we begin the mechanical tune-up.

Precision Cleaning and Lubrication

We carefully check and replace your air filters, clean the blower assembly, and remove efficiency-killing dust from the heat exchanger and coils. Our technicians also lubricate all moving parts to reduce friction, ensuring the system operates quietly and without unnecessary electrical strain. We then tighten all electrical connections to prevent power fluctuations and calibrate your thermostat for absolute temperature accuracy.

Safety and Performance Testing

Finally, we conduct rigorous safety and performance testing to verify proper airflow, monitor electrical amp draws, and check the burner operation. For gas furnaces, this includes a critical carbon monoxide test to ensure the heat exchanger is intact and there are no dangerous leaks threatening your family. The True Cost of Delaying Heating Maintenance

Delaying your annual heating tune-up isn't just about dealing with minor temperature fluctuations; it has significant, compounding consequences for your mechanical equipment. Neglected systems are far more likely to fail unexpectedly, forcing you into stressful emergency repair situations when you need reliable warmth the most. Furthermore, an inefficient heating system has to work much harder to achieve your desired temperature, directly translating to wasted energy and inflated utility costs month after month.

Accelerated Equipment Failure

Beyond the immediate financial impact of high utility bills, constant wear and tear on unmaintained components drastically shortens the overall lifespan of your heating system. A blower motor fighting against a clogged filter or a dry bearing will eventually burn out, leading to highly expensive component replacements. Regular maintenance eliminates these mechanical bottlenecks, ensuring your system operates smoothly and reaches its maximum intended lifespan.

Hidden Safety and Health Risks

You also risk compromising your family's safety, as uninspected gas furnaces can develop cracked heat exchangers that leak dangerous carbon monoxide over time. Additionally, dirty systems constantly recirculate allergens and pollutants, severely degrading the indoor air quality of your home.
